Overclocking Menu The Overclocking Menu allows you to adjust the frequency and voltage. Increasing the frequency may get better performance. Important ●● Overclocking your PC manually is only recommended for advanced users. ●● Overclocking is not guaranteed, and if done improperly, it could void your warranty or severely damage your hardware. ▶▶OC Explore Mode [Normal] Enables or disables to show the normal or expert version of OC settings. [Normal] Provides the regular OC settings in BIOS setup. [Expert] Provides the advanced OC settings for OC expert to configure in BIOS setup. Note: We use * as the symbol for the OC settings of Expert mode. ▶▶CPU Ratio Apply Mode [All Core]* Sets applied mode for CPU ratio. This item only appears when a CPU that supports Turbo Boost is installed. [All Core] Activate the CPU Ratio field. All CPU cores will run the same CPU ratio that be set in CPU Ratio. [Per Core] Activate the X-Core Ratio Limit field. Sets each CPU core ratio separately in X-Core Ratio Limit. ▶▶CPU Ratio [Auto] Sets the CPU ratio that is used to determine CPU clock speed. This item can only be changed if the processor supports this function. ▶▶1/2/3/4-Core Ratio Limit [Auto] Allows you to set the CPU ratios for different number of active cores. These items only appear when a CPU that support this function is installed. 46 BIOS Setup
